I've think I've noticed just before a site upgrade hits, there seems to be users mentioning that their custom memes don't all get through. Could be that.
I remember what acuity12 said to you about stitching inside the meme generator and that you did that here (and also how the "EXTRA IMAGES ADDED" counter showed up shortly after that reply to you).
One other suggestion would be to find a way to always add captions, I get the impression not having them still hurts your chances of having a submission feature.